Job description

We are seeking a dedicated and skilled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to join our team. The position requires a compassionate individual who will provide exceptional care to residents in a day shift setting. This is a full-time position with a schedule of 40 hours per week.

Responsibilities
  • Administer medication and perform treatments on an assigned unit as ordered by the physician and within the scope of the license. This includes a variety of medication forms and treatments such as wound care, tracheostomy care, and catheter care.
  • Observe and report the effectiveness of medications and treatments.
  • Ensure an adequate amount of supplies and medication are available.
  • Receive and deliver information regarding residents' medical, social, and functional needs.
  • Participate in shift reports to ensure continuity of care.
  • Communicate with residents, families, and staff to ensure comprehensive care.
  • Complete initial admission nursing assessments for newly admitted residents.
  • Assist with the development of MDS assessments, ongoing quarterly reviews, and care plans.
  • Maintain accurate clinical and administrative documentation.
  • Participate in the Quality Assurance and Performance Improvement (QAPI) program.
  • Attend and participate in staff meetings.
Knowledge and Skills
  • Understanding of gerontological and geriatric nursing theory and practice.
  • Familiarity with the effects of the aging process.
  • Knowledge of team nursing practices and procedures.
  • Experience in implementing treatment plans for resident/patient care.
  • Proficiency in pharmacology and medication management.
  • Compliance with federal, state, and agency laws governing nursing practices.
  • Strong observation and reporting skills.
  • Effective oral and written communication abilities.Interpersonal skills to establish and maintain effective work relationships.
Abilities
  • Abide by nursing regulations and standards.
  • Listen, observe, assess, and respond to medical emergencies effectively.
  • Evaluate, analyze, and make independent decisions regarding client health problems.
  • Respond to medical inquiries professionally.
  • Establish and maintain effective work relationships with team members and residents.
